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from University of Windsor to University of Toronto is to bus which costs $50 - $110 and takes 7h 13m.
The fastest way to get from University of Windsor to University of Toronto is to fly which takes 2h 2m and costs $1,100 - $2,700.
The distance between University of Windsor and University of Toronto is 354 km. The road distance is 371.1 km.
The best way to get from University of Windsor to University of Toronto without a car is to train which takes 5h 45m and costs $55 - $150.
It takes approximately 2h 2m to get from University of Windsor to University of Toronto, including transfers.
The best way to get from University of Windsor to University of Toronto is to fly which takes 2h 2m and costs $1,100 - $2,700. Alternatively, you can train, which costs $55 - $150 and takes 5h 45m, you could also bus, which costs $50 - $110 and takes 7h 13m.
Yes, the driving distance between University of Windsor to University of Toronto is 371 km. It takes approximately 4h 8m to drive from University of Windsor to University of Toronto.

What companies run services between University of Windsor, ON, Canada and University of Toronto, ON, Canada?
Air Canada flies from Windsor Airport (YQG) to Toronto Pearson International Airport (YYZ) twice daily. Alternatively, VIA Rail operates a train from Windsor to Toronto Union Station 4 times a day. Tickets cost $50–140 and the journey takes 4h 10m.
